osCommerce France : Accueil Forum Portail osCommerce France Réponses aux questions Foire aux contributions

Bienvenue invité ( Connexion | Inscription )

 
Reply to this topicStart new topic
> [Résolu]shopping_cart.php - Continuer les achats, Produit non trouvé
SebC
posté 9 Mar 2009, 10:31
Message #1


Ceinture jaune OSC
Icône de groupe

Groupe : Membres
Messages : 68
Inscrit : 25-November 06
Lieu : Touraine
Membre no 13495



Bonjour,

Je viens de m'apercevoir que sur la page shopping_cart.php, losque l'on clique sur "Continuer les achats", le lien renvoi à product_info.php avec un lien de type :

http://www.xxxxxxxx.com/product_info.php?o...544a10763f9d94c

et j'obtiens le message : Produit non trouvé

plusieurs contribs installées, mais j'ai comparé les fichiers et j'ai le même code pour ce bouton :

Code
<td><?php echo '<a href="' . tep_href_link($navigation->path[$back]['page'], tep_array_to_string($navigation->path[$back]['get'], array('action')), $navigation->path[$back]['mode']) . '">' . tep_image_button('button_continue_shopping.gif', IMAGE_BUTTON_CONTINUE_SHOPPING) . '</a>'; ?></td>


Une idée pour résoudre ce problème ?

Merci,

Seb

Ce message a été modifié par SebC - 10 Mar 2009, 21:22.
Go to the top of the page
 
saphir52
posté 18 Mar 2009, 11:01
Message #2


Ceinture jaune+ OSC
Icône de groupe

Groupe : Membres
Messages : 82
Inscrit : 13-March 09
Membre no 24779



Tu pourrais m'indiquer la solution car je suis dans le même cas que toi !?
Merci


--------------------
ms2fr +
contributions
: qtpro4.51b + atos 2.7.1 + Header Tags SEO + SaleMaker 2.4 + OrderCheck_v2.5.1b + colissimo_v1.8 + Attribute Sort with Attribute Clone 1_8 + css menu + related_products_40_a + XSell 2_6 + UltraPics 2.08
Go to the top of the page
 
SebC
posté 18 Mar 2009, 11:40
Message #3


Ceinture jaune OSC
Icône de groupe

Groupe : Membres
Messages : 68
Inscrit : 25-November 06
Lieu : Touraine
Membre no 13495



bonjour,

J'ai un petit doute sur mes modifs (à force...), mais vérifie si tu as ce code :

Code
<?php
    $back = sizeof($navigation->path)-2;
    if (isset($navigation->path[$back])) {
?>
                <td><?php echo '<a href="' . tep_href_link($navigation->path[$back]['page'], tep_array_to_string($navigation->path[$back]['get'], array('action')), $navigation->path[$back]['mode']) . '">' . tep_image_button('button_continue_shopping.gif', IMAGE_BUTTON_CONTINUE_SHOPPING) . '</a>'; ?></td>
<?php


Si cela ne fonctionne pas, je t'enverrai le code complet de ma page.

Seb
Go to the top of the page
 
saphir52
posté 18 Mar 2009, 13:47
Message #4


Ceinture jaune+ OSC
Icône de groupe

Groupe : Membres
Messages : 82
Inscrit : 13-March 09
Membre no 24779



Oui j'avais déjà ce code dans mon fichier shopping_cart.php mais ça fonctionne pas.

Merci par avance


--------------------
ms2fr +
contributions
: qtpro4.51b + atos 2.7.1 + Header Tags SEO + SaleMaker 2.4 + OrderCheck_v2.5.1b + colissimo_v1.8 + Attribute Sort with Attribute Clone 1_8 + css menu + related_products_40_a + XSell 2_6 + UltraPics 2.08
Go to the top of the page
 
damien64
posté 21 Apr 2009, 13:16
Message #5


Ceinture jaune+ OSC
Icône de groupe

Groupe : Membres
Messages : 123
Inscrit : 15-February 09
Membre no 24550



Bonjour,

Citation
Je viens de m'apercevoir que sur la page shopping_cart.php, losque l'on clique sur "Continuer les achats", le lien renvoi à product_info.php avec un lien de type :


j'ai le même problème voici mon code :

Code
$back = sizeof($navigation->path)-2;
    if (isset($navigation->path[$back])) {
?>
                <td class="main"><?php echo '<a href="' . tep_href_link($navigation->path[$back]['page'], tep_array_to_string($navigation->path[$back]['get'], array('action')), $navigation->path[$back]['mode']) . '">' . tep_image_button('button_continue_shopping.gif', IMAGE_BUTTON_CONTINUE_SHOPPING) . '</a>'; ?></td>


Comment renvoyer le lien a la page index.php?

Cordialement


--------------------
version MS2
Go to the top of the page
 
scientoufik
posté 30 Aug 2010, 19:26
Message #6


Ceinture jaune+ OSC
Icône de groupe

Groupe : Membres
Messages : 80
Inscrit : 16-May 10
Membre no 27574



Bonjour,

Puis je avoir la solution svp?



--------------------
oscommerce-2.2rc1-FR-w3c-3; Customer Add Product 1.4.3; flash_bannersv2_1; HeaderTags_SEO_V_3.2.3; Make An Offer V3.1; new_products_glide - V2; osC-CenterShop v3.0 for MS2; Ultimate_SEO_URLSv22d_10; Unlimited products to manufacturers
Go to the top of the page
 
chti_poupon
posté 30 Aug 2010, 21:47
Message #7


Ceinture noire OSC
Icône de groupe

Groupe : TechDev
Messages : 2159
Inscrit : 9-September 08
Lieu : Douai
Membre no 22915



Bonsoir smile.gif
Le fonctionnement normal de ce bouton (j'ai le même) est de renvoyer là où l'on était avant de consulter le panier (si l'option affichage systématique du panier après chaque achat est false)

Quand on fait des tests, la tendance est de mettre un article, consulter le panier, essayer le bouton: on retourne là où l'on en était: sur la fiche article.
Petite histoire :
Le client, lui, achète ce qu'il veut, aperçoit la box promotion,bof ! nouveautés Oh là !! idea.gif c'est bien ce truc ! wink.gif mais un peu cher ! mrgreen.gif Voyons le panier pour savoir où j'en suis ! .... tongue.gif OK, je me le paye !...continuer achats:
  1. Suite 1 : état actuel: (retour sur la page article convoité) continuer achat: c'est super ! rolleyes.gif ... acheter ! commander..... tongue.gif
  2. Suite 2 ; modif (retour vers index) continuer achat: .... sad.gif ben ??? c'est où ? confused.gif voyons... j'avais cliqué là !? ohmy.gif non, c'est pas çà.... mrgreen.gif ..... .... Oh et puis tant pis ! angry.gif j'ai ce que je voulais.. çà attendra ! evil.gif Commande...(dans le meilleur des cas wink.gif )
Capito ?
J'ai été ce client, et quand on ne connaît pas bien tous les produits çà indispose ! wub.gif
Maintenant, vous faites comme vous voulez...

Bonne décision...
Chti Poupon

PS (Je ne veux pas avoir çà sur la conscience) le bouton que vous cherchez est à la fin de privacy.php, par exemple, quelques lignes avant
Code
<!-- body_text_eof //-->
Go to the top of the page
 
croco
posté 29 Sep 2011, 22:07
Message #8


Ceinture orange OSC
Icône de groupe

Groupe : Membres
Messages : 179
Inscrit : 25-February 08
Membre no 20931



Bonjour,

J'ai le même problème et je ne trouve pas la solution, quand j'ajoute un produit au panier et que je clique sur continuer mes achats, j'attéris sur la page product_info.php et j'ai le beau message "Produit non trouvé"

Voici à quoi ressemble mon code:

Code
<?php
    $back = sizeof($navigation->path)-2;
    if (isset($navigation->path[$back])) {
?>
                <td class="main"><?php echo '<a href="' . tep_href_link($navigation->path[$back]['page'], tep_array_to_string($navigation->path[$back]['get'], array('action', 'products_id')), $navigation->path[$back]['mode']) . '">' . tep_image_button('button_continue_shopping.gif', IMAGE_BUTTON_CONTINUE_SHOPPING) . '</a>'; ?></td>
<?php
    }
?>
                <td align="right" class="main"><?php echo '<a href="' . tep_href_link(FILENAME_CHECKOUT_SHIPPING, '', 'SSL') . '">' . tep_image_button('button_checkout.gif', IMAGE_BUTTON_CHECKOUT) . '</a>'; ?></td>
                <td width="10"><?php echo tep_draw_separator('pixel_trans.gif', '10', '1'); ?></td>
              </tr>
            </table></td>
          </tr>
        </table></td>
      </tr>
<?php


Il est différent de celui posté ci-dessus, que dois-je faire svp ?

Merci de votre aide précieuse


--------------------
OSCommerce Ms2
contrib :

trackingcolissimo+lettre max
Easy Graphical Borders v1.1
FDP_panier 3.6.2 (Merci Bonbec)
Quantity for Product Attributes Mod
Header Tags SEO
ATOS Sogenactif
Ban Ip
Multiorders
specials enhanced v1.2.1 fr
ImageS stock, affichage de l'état du stock via une image
Reclamaposte
Go to the top of the page
 
croco
posté 12 Oct 2011, 19:50
Message #9


Ceinture orange OSC
Icône de groupe

Groupe : Membres
Messages : 179
Inscrit : 25-February 08
Membre no 20931



Salut,

Vraiment personne pour donner un petit coup de main pour ce problème ?

Merci smile.gif



--------------------
OSCommerce Ms2
contrib :

trackingcolissimo+lettre max
Easy Graphical Borders v1.1
FDP_panier 3.6.2 (Merci Bonbec)
Quantity for Product Attributes Mod
Header Tags SEO
ATOS Sogenactif
Ban Ip
Multiorders
specials enhanced v1.2.1 fr
ImageS stock, affichage de l'état du stock via une image
Reclamaposte
Go to the top of the page
 
croco
posté 5 Jun 2012, 20:55
Message #10


Ceinture orange OSC
Icône de groupe

Groupe : Membres
Messages : 179
Inscrit : 25-February 08
Membre no 20931



Un petit Up de nouveau car pour moi le problème n'est toujours pas résolu sad.gif


--------------------
OSCommerce Ms2
contrib :

trackingcolissimo+lettre max
Easy Graphical Borders v1.1
FDP_panier 3.6.2 (Merci Bonbec)
Quantity for Product Attributes Mod
Header Tags SEO
ATOS Sogenactif
Ban Ip
Multiorders
specials enhanced v1.2.1 fr
ImageS stock, affichage de l'état du stock via une image
Reclamaposte
Go to the top of the page
 
francois21
posté 5 Jun 2012, 21:06
Message #11


Ceinture orange OSC
Icône de groupe

Groupe : Membres
Messages : 210
Inscrit : 4-September 06
Lieu : dijon
Membre no 11890



Bonsoir
Voici mon code pour ce bouton.
CODE
<?php
$back = sizeof($navigation->path)-2;
// BOF FWR Mod category based continue button
$count = count($products);
if( isset($products[$count-1]['id']) ) {
$continueButtonId = tep_get_product_path(str_replace(strstr($products[$count-1]['id'], '{'), '', $products[$count-1]['id']));
}
if( isset($continueButtonId) ) {
?>
<td align="center" class="main"><?php echo '<a href="' . tep_href_link(FILENAME_DEFAULT, 'cPath=' . $continueButtonId) . '">' . tep_image_button('button_continue_shopping.gif', IMAGE_BUTTON_CONTINUE_SHOPPING) . '</a>'; ?></td>
<?php
// if (isset($navigation->path[$back])) {
} elseif (isset($navigation->path[$back])) {
// EOF FWR Mod category based continue button
?>
<td align="center" class="main"><?php echo '<a href="' . tep_href_link(FILENAME_DEFAULT) . '">' . tep_image_button('button_continue_shopping.gif', IMAGE_BUTTON_CONTINUE_SHOPPING) . '</a>'; ?></td>
<?php
}
?>


A mettre apres
CODE
<td class="main"><?php echo tep_image_submit('button_update_cart.gif', IMAGE_BUTTON_UPDATE_CART); ?></td>


Et avant
CODE
<td align="right" class="main"><?php echo '<a href="' . tep_href_link(FILENAME_CHECKOUT_SHIPPING, '', 'SSL') . '">' . tep_image_button('button_checkout.gif', IMAGE_BUTTON_CHECKOUT) . '</a>'; ?></td>


--------------------
Francois

Osco 2.31 avec pas mal de modifs qui fonctionnent.
Go to the top of the page
 
croco
posté 5 Jun 2012, 22:56
Message #12


Ceinture orange OSC
Icône de groupe

Groupe : Membres
Messages : 179
Inscrit : 25-February 08
Membre no 20931



Merci, j'ai du adapter un peu le code à mon fichier mais ça marche nikel smile.gif



--------------------
OSCommerce Ms2
contrib :

trackingcolissimo+lettre max
Easy Graphical Borders v1.1
FDP_panier 3.6.2 (Merci Bonbec)
Quantity for Product Attributes Mod
Header Tags SEO
ATOS Sogenactif
Ban Ip
Multiorders
specials enhanced v1.2.1 fr
ImageS stock, affichage de l'état du stock via une image
Reclamaposte
Go to the top of the page
 

Reply to this topicStart new topic
1 utilisateur(s) sur ce sujet (1 invité(s) et 0 utilisateur(s) anonyme(s))
0 membre(s) :

 



RSS Version bas débit Nous sommes le : 20th May 2013 - 03:32
Ce site est déclaré auprès de la commision Nationale
de l'Informatique et des Libertés (déclaration n°: 1043896)